Three charges are located as shown in the figure, with values q1 = 3.1 × 10-16 C, q2 = -1.9 × 10-16 C, q3 = 6.25 × 10-16 C. The charges are separated by d1 = 2.3 × 10-6 m and d2 = 2.5 × 10-6 m. Part (a) What is the force of q2 on q1 in the x direction, Fx? Give your answer in newtons, and recall k = 8.988 × 109 N m2/C2. Part (b) What is the force of q3 on q1 in the y direction, Fy? Give your answer in newtons.
